At the conclusion of the 2020-2021 academic year, the 糖心Vlog (糖心Vlog) chapter of the Phi Alpha Theta National History Honor Society graduated its first cohort of students.
Dr. Gary Lindsey, Associate Professor of History, came to 糖心Vlog in 2019 after a ten-year period as a history and political science faculty member at 糖心Vlog鈥檚 sister school Oklahoma Christian University (OC), which had an active Phi Alpha Theta chapter.
鈥淏ased on my involvement with that chapter and recognizing the academic and professional value for academically qualified 糖心Vlog students, I wanted to create such a chapter at 糖心Vlog,鈥 he explained. 鈥淚 approached Drs. Foy Mills (Provost), Susan Blassingame (Dean), and Ronna Privett (Humanities Department Chair) with the proposal that we apply for a Phi Alpha Theta chapter for 糖心Vlog. They all gave their enthusiastic support.鈥
With their support, Dr. Lindsey began the process to apply for an 糖心Vlog Phi Alpha Theta chapter.
鈥淚 attended, presented a paper, and moderated sessions at the Phi Alpha Theta Biennial Convention in San Antonio, Texas, on January 2-5, 2020,鈥 he explained. 鈥淎t that event, I talked with Dr. Jacob Blosser, president of Phi Alpha Theta, regarding the process to apply for a chapter. He also enthusiastically encouraged 糖心Vlog to do so.鈥
Dr. Lindsey proceeded to submit the required application materials to the Phi Alpha Theta office the following March, andMarch and was notified of 糖心Vlog鈥檚 acceptance and the establishment of the institution鈥檚 new Phi Alpha Theta in the early summer.
鈥淥n the evening of November 19, 2020, an Installation/Induction Ceremony was held in the Cardwell Lecture Hall of the American Heritage Building,鈥 Dr. Lindsey continued. 鈥淧hi Alpha Theta national president, Dr. Jacob Blosser presided (virtually) as he installed the new chapter and inducted the chapter's eight charter student members.鈥
The inaugural members鈥擝erklee Clark, Lauren Flatt, Matthew Lynch, Olivia Magee, Camryn Spurlin, Kassi Walters, Briley Wells, and Bryce Worley鈥攚ere recognized alongside Dr. Lindsey, who serves as the faculty advisor for the chapter, and their four charter faculty members: Dr. Sam Ayers, Dr. Kregg Fehr, Dr. Gary Lindsey, and Dr. Keith Owen.
The outgoing and graduating chapter officers among those first student members were chapter President, Olivia Magee; Vice President Berklee Clark; Secretary and Treasurer Matthew Lynch; and Historian Camryn Spurlin. The incoming chapter officers are President Briley Wells; Vice President Lauren Flatt; Secretary and Treasurer Kassi Walters; and Historian Bryce L. Worley.
